Westboro Baptist Church Plans to Protest Heath Ledger's Funeral

Marli
The death of 28-year-old Academy Award nominee Heath Ledger has taken America by surprise. He was found dead on Tuesday in his Manhattan apartment, surrounded by sleeping pills. He was famous for his work in films like 10 Things I Hate About You, A Knight's Tale, and Casanova. Yet, it is because of his involvement in the movie, Brokeback Mountain that the Westboro Baptist Church has decided to picket his funeral. They believe that his portrayal of a gay man in this film, angered God, and his death was a result of the wrath of God.

According to FoxNews.com, Shirley Phelps-Roper said, "You cannot live in defiance of God. He got on that big screen with a big, fat message: God is a liar and it's OK to be gay." The Westboro Baptist Church has also posted an announcement that reads, "Heath Ledger is now in Hell, and has begun serving his eternal sentence there".

The Westboro Baptist Church has gained plenty of attention from the American public because of their excessive picketing and protesting of events such as the funerals of soldiers who served in Iraq. The members of the church believe that God is angry at America for numerous acts such as "fag enabling" (their phrase, not mine). Shirley Phelps-Roper is seen as the "leader" of the church and it the one who is often interviewed and criticized for her extreme beliefs. She has appeared on the Tyra Show a few times to express her beliefs, but after the last interview, Tyra Banks said that she did not want her coming back.

To find out more about the Westboro Baptist Church and their radical beliefs, watch the BBC documentary, The Most Hated Family in America. In the documentary, reporter, Louie Theroux interviews the Phelps family (the church is mostly comprised of only one family), and allows the audience to gain insight into what their protests are like and what their beliefs really are.
